    Las Vegas Grand Canyon Tour

    Las Vegas may just be 180 miles away from either rim of the Grand Canyon, but if you take the highway, it is much farther - about 280 miles, approximately six hours worth of drive by car.

    Now, you might think that's quite far. But don't let distance get you down. The Grand Canyon is worth that and more. No matter how many times you have seen it in snapshots, postcards, glossy magazine photos, and TV ads, the Grand Canyon will inspire. But of course, what else can you expect from the Eighth Wonder of the World?

    There are many Las Vegas Grand Canyon tours to choose from. Here are some of them:

    LookTours.com

    Look Tours is a Las Vegas Grand Canyon tour company that focuses on providing you with the most thrilling rafting adventures. Most of their whitewater rafting tours last for a day. Beginning with a comfortable van ride from Las Vegas, you go for a long, scenic drive to Peach Springs where an 8-passenger whitewater river raft and a Hualapai Indian for a guide awaits your arrival.

    The following are the star points of this Las Vegas Grand Canyon tour:

    * 55 miles of rafting along the Colorado River
    * River sections with exciting class 3-6 rapids
    * Box lunch and drinks
    * Helicopter flight from the Canyon floor to the Rim, 4,000 feet up
    * Spectacular views of the Hoover Dam and Lake Mead
